Q: What is leadership, and why is it important in semi-conductor fabrication?

A: Leadership is the ability to create a vision for the future – one that motivates and inspires others to take action. It’s about identifying and leveraging opportunities, making difficult decisions under pressure, and staying focused on results. The need for effective leadership in semi-conductor fabrication is clear; with many of today’s advances taking place at an incredibly accelerated rate, designers must stay ahead of the curve in order to meet demand. Leadership in this context involves setting a clear direction while inspiring a team to deliver on time and within budget – no easy task!

Q: How might strong leadership affect outputs related to semi-conductor fabrication?

A: Many aspects of semi-conductor fabrication require extensive cooperation between design teams, manufacturing partners, vendors and customers. When there’s a lack of leadership – either due to shortcomings on behalf of one or more individuals involved in the process or due to poor communication within the team – outputs related to semi-conductor fabrication may suffer. A strong leader will be able to ensure everyone understands their role and remains on track with deadlines and other deliverables every step of the way. This oversight not only increases efficiency but also helps avoid costly mistakes that can reduce yields or negatively impact performance.
